I'm not sure what you mean by daisy chaining states. You should not need to use multiple states for an alarm.
Each state has an alarm option and it can be set to either "Short", "Loop" or "None". If you want the alarm to continue going off until you have done something to dismiss it, you want "Loop". If you just want it to flash/buzz and go away on it's own after a few seconds, you want "Short".
